    I have the same ultrasonic cleaner, bought it after watching your older video a couple years back.
    I use AWESOME cleaner from the dollar store, 15-20 oz per tank full. It does a great job just be mindful that it will stain aluminum if you let it go to long, I run mine at 50C and generally only run for 5 minute cycles and check..
    I tried the Fabuloso and it works good but I personally can't stand the smell of it but that's just me.
    I do clean the exterior of my parts with brake clean prior to putting them in the tank, it saves getting the solution all jacked up right off the bat.
    Quick tip, run the ultrasonic when preheating, it heats WAY faster.

    I use it for suspension parts. Recently I found that fork springs are also good to clean. Just bend the ends together (just enough!) and hold with a wire - then it fits into the bath by 1/2. so you need two steps clean one half than the other.
    Do not put parts in directly on the bottom without the tray. Parts should not contact the bottom of the US cleaner as this is what transmits the vibration and thus may harm the vibration device of the bath (at least my manual says so). (You wouldnt put stuff on the membrane of your loudspeaker). With large parts like cylinderhead it might be still OK, when the mechanical contact is more at the side.
